Politico is reporting that it has obtained a draft majority opinion in Dobbs v. Jackson Womens Health, the case that deals with a 15-week abortion ban instituted by the state of Mississippi, a clear violation of Roe v. Wade. The opinion, written by Justice Samuel Alito and published in full by Politico, overturns both Roe v. Wade and Planned Parenthood v. Casey. Roe was egregiously wrong from the start, Alito writes in the leaked draft.
According to the report, four justices have signed on to Alitos opinion: Clarence Thomas, Neil Gorsuch, alleged attempted rapist Brett Kavanaugh, and Amy Barrett. The three liberal justices are working on a dissent, and Chief Justice John Roberts is still trying to decide.
Its highly unusual for a Supreme Court opinion to be leaked before it is released. Its so unusual that nobody can say for certain how close this draft opinion is to being a reality. But heres the most important thing to know: Alito was assigned to write the majority opinion, and given that Alito has been one of the greatest enemies of womens rights since he joined the Supreme Court, its safe to say that five justices are comfortable, at least in theory, with the most extreme version of a decision supporting the Mississippi abortion ban. Its possible that some of the language will change between the draft Politico has obtained and the final version the Supreme Court releases in a few weeks. But one doesnt assign this opinion to Sam Alito unless the goal is to overturn Roe.
